Personal recommendation
I had the best time of my life there! Not only cause of the beautiful city that San Francisco is, but also due to all the great friends4life that I have met during my stay. If you want to get to know the Americans well, you'd have to take the initiative! Another option which I'd highly recommend is to join the IEEC (International Education Exchange Council) to meet more international/local students and to be more involved, for instance in the social activities.

Personal recommendation
It's a good university for almost everybody. It's a great chice for exchange students who mainly want to get a short experience in the USA because there are so many J-1 students from everywhere. About degree students (F-1), at least MBA program is ok, but you might want to apply for a top university because it makes a difference in this culture.

Final comments
One helpful website in S.F. is craigslist.com. It has apartment and room listings. Subscribe to oipnews at SFSU to get info about SFSU events and to receive students' emails about housing, moving sales, book sales, etc.
